Maxville, Montana gets a BestPlaces 黑料社区 score of 93.8,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 6.2% lower than the U.S. average and 6.2% lower than the average for Montana.

Maxville, MT

Housing costs in Maxville?
A typical home costs $394,300, which is 16.6% more exp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 10.8% less expensive than the average Montana home, at $441,800.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Maxville costs $780 per month, which is 45.5%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 26.9% cheaper than the state average of $990.

Can I afford Maxville?
To live comfortably in Maxville, Montana, a minimum annual income of $75,600 for a family, and $24,800 for a single person is recommended.
